문법을 익히고 나서 무엇을 해야하나?

익명 사용자의 이미지

시중에 나와있는 대부분의 책들이 천편일률적으로 문법설명과 그에따른 간단한 예제로 수백페이지를 장식하고있습니다.
보통 처음 배우는 사람들은 눈을 똥그랗게 뜨고 열심히 학습하지만 결국 배운건 문법에 대한 이해뿐입니다. 대부분 이 부분에서
그만 두는 사람들이 허다하지만 이 과정을 넘어선 사람이 참고할 만한 뾰족한 참고서가 없다는 것입니다. 인터넷에 떠도는 소스를
보고 해석하자니 실력이 너무 딸리고 그렇다고 서적에 나온 기본 함수를 이용한 소스정도는 실용성이 없고, 그렇다면 중급이나 고급
으로 넘어선 사람들은 무엇을 어떻게 공부하였단 말인가?

커널 디바이스, 콘솔상에서 보글보글, 채팅소스나 CGI쯤은 눈감고 짜는 정도의 실력있는 분들!!
어떻게 공부하셨나요?

익명 사용자의 이미지


스스로 목표를 정해서 많이 많들어 보시는게 제일입니다만, 다양한 책을
섭렵하시는 것도 좋을 듯 합니다.

생각보다 좋은 책들은 많습니다. 대부분 원서라는게 좀 안타깝지만요. -_-;

익명 사용자의 이미지

관심있는 걸 많이 짜는게 최고인듯 합니다. 문제는 단순반복적인 코딩이 아니라 업그레이드되도록 하는 가이드인듯 한데... 좋은 선택이라 생각되는 것은, 그 언어를 가지고 일단 기본적인 알고리즘들을 완벽히(!-그언어의 능력을 최대한 활용!) 구현해 보는거라고 생각합니다. 너무 어렵고 이상한 거말고, linked list나 tree, queue, sort 뭐 이런거 말이죠... 이런걸 하나하나 짜면서 문제해결 능력을 키우고, 이런거 자체를 자신만의 라이브러리화 해놓으면 초보 탈출의 기본이 된게 아닌가 하네요. 완전 탈출하려면, 이걸 기반으로 어느정도의 프로그램(어플리케이션같은거..)을 하나 짜보시면 초보는 완전 끝이 아닌가 싶네요.

...허접한 소리였습니다. 정말 고수님들께서 의견주셨음 합니다...

즐눅스 되시길.

익명 사용자의 이미지

일단...
코딩이나 프로그래밍 아르바이트나 일자리를 찾습니다.
그리고 무조건 잘한다고 적당히 둘러댑니다.
그러면 일이 주어집니다.
합니다.
당연 처음 해보는 일이므로 삽질의 연속입니다.
그런데 이건 "일"이라는 절박감이 있으므로 스스로 여기저기 찾아보며
해결하게 됩니다.
오래하면 안좋습니다...정체될 수 있으니까
이렇게 한 3달 하면 "초보"는 아니게 됩니다.

익명 사용자의 이미지

한 6개월 알바뛰이소..

그러다가 그 언어에 대해 이해가 빠삭해 지면..

여러가지 궁금증이나..짜증이 생길겁니다..

왜 이걸 이래 하는지.. 이 언어로는 이게 안되는지..

그걸 이겨나가면..실력이 쩜 업 되염..

아이믄..

몇명 모여서 간단하면서 돈될만한..아님..쓸만한거 만들어보등가..

댓글 달기

Filtered HTML

  • 텍스트에 BBCode 태그를 사용할 수 있습니다. URL은 자동으로 링크 됩니다.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>
  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.

BBCode

  • 텍스트에 BBCode 태그를 사용할 수 있습니다. URL은 자동으로 링크 됩니다.
  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param>
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.

Textile

  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• You can use Textile markup to format text.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>

Markdown

  • 다음 태그를 이용하여 소스 코드 구문 강조를 할 수 있습니다: <code>, <blockcode>, <apache>, <applescript>, <autoconf>, <awk>, <bash>, <c>, <cpp>, <css>, <diff>, <drupal5>, <drupal6>, <gdb>, <html>, <html5>, <java>, <javascript>, <ldif>, <lua>, <make>, <mysql>, <perl>, <perl6>, <php>, <pgsql>, <proftpd>, <python>, <reg>, <spec>, <ruby>. 지원하는 태그 형식: <foo>, [foo].
  • Quick Tips:
    • Two or more spaces at a line's end = Line break
    • Double returns = Paragraph
    • *Single asterisks* or _single underscores_ = Emphasis
    • **Double** or __double__ = Strong
    • This is [a link](http://the.link.example.com "The optional title text")
    For complete details on the Markdown syntax, see the Markdown documentation and Markdown Extra documentation for tables, footnotes, and more.
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.
  • 사용할 수 있는 HTML 태그: <p><div><span><br><a><em><strong><del><ins><b><i><u><s><pre><code><cite><blockquote><ul><ol><li><dl><dt><dd><table><tr><td><th><thead><tbody><h1><h2><h3><h4><h5><h6><img><embed><object><param><hr>

Plain text

  • HTML 태그를 사용할 수 없습니다.
  • web 주소와/이메일 주소를 클릭할 수 있는 링크로 자동으로 바꿉니다.
  • 줄과 단락은 자동으로 분리됩니다.
댓글 첨부 파일
이 댓글에 이미지나 파일을 업로드 합니다.
파일 크기는 8 MB보다 작아야 합니다.
허용할 파일 형식: txt pdf doc xls gif jpg jpeg mp3 png rar zip.
CAPTCHA
이것은 자동으로 스팸을 올리는 것을 막기 위해서 제공됩니다.